Skip to content

Cart

Your cart is empty

Humans in Shackles: An Atlantic History of Slavery

Sale price$39.95
Pick Up In Store
618306811.jpg

Humans in Shackles: An Atlantic History of Slavery

Hardcover

Sale price$39.95

by Ana Lucia Araujo

Select Store

Format: Hardcover

ISBN: 9780226771588
Publication Date: 10/15/2024